#63505e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#63505e is composed of 38.8% red, 31.4% green and 36.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 19.2% magenta, 5.1% yellow and 61.2% black. It has a hue angle of 315.8 degrees, a saturation of 10.6% and a lightness of 35.1%. #63505e color hex could be obtained by blending #c6a0bc with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#666666.

● #63505e color description : Very dark grayish pink.
#63505e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#63505e has RGB values of R:99, G:80, B:94 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.19, Y:0.05, K:0.61. Its decimal value is 6508638.
